If you're like me, you have never seen High School Musical or any of its sequels.  If you are like me then, there's a very good chance that the name “Zac Efron” means very little to you, and possibly nothing.  In fact, Zac Efron is a bona fide movie star.  Between last weekend's big-time opening for High School Musical 3 and his turn in Hairspray, Zac Efron can open a film.  And, director Kenny Ortega, the man who has helmed the High School Musical films, can direct and choreograph big-time musicals.  Paramount Pictures is banking on the Ortega/Efron team, and have signed both for a remake of the Kevin Bacon classic Footloose.

Efron has received a seven figure salary for Footloose and will have script approval.  It will be more of a musical than the original, but it won't go for the same young audience as the High School Musical films did.  According to Variety, the new Footloose will go for an older teen and adult demographic.  It's an interesting venture that has the potential for utter awful-ness.  But, you never know.  Efron is a bankable star these days, and Ortega clearly knows what he's doing.  This will have to be an evolution for both, and it'd be hard to bet against the team.
